更多Petrel资料及实战操作视频,请访问博客:HYPERLINK"http://iwith.me"http://iwith.meFractureModelinginPetrelPetrelisdesignedtobeflexible,givingyouthepowertouseanyavailabledata.Typically,togenerateagoodDFN,theIntensityin3Disrepresentedbyapropertygeneratedfromone/severalfracturedrivers.ManyofthesedriverscaneasilybegeneratedinPetrel:Lithological/Faciesdrivers-CanbegeneratedusingFaciesmodeling/Geobodies/PropertyCalculatororGeometricalmodeling.Seismicdrivers-CanbegeneratedfromtheextensiveseismicattributelibrarypresentinPetrel,thenresampledinasapropertyinthe3Dgrid.Mechanicaldrivers-CanbedefinedbySegment/ZonepropertiesorDistancetoobjectsinGeometricalmodeling.InadditiontherearecurvaturegenerationpossibilitiesfromtheOperationstabofsurfaces,seeCurvatureoperations.CurseSandParenttopiCracturemodelingFractureModelingWorkflowBelowisacommonworkflowsequence,whichprovidesthenoviceuserwithaneasyguidethroughthestepsofgeneratingausefulfracturemodel.Fortheexperienceduser,thePetrelfractureworkflowisopen,providingversatilityforspecializedandcustomizedworkflows.Howtosetupastandardfracturemodelworkflow(example)Step1:Import,QCanddisplayfractureinterpretationfromwells;couldbedipandazimuthinterpretationfromImagelogdata.Ausefulimportformatis'Pointwelldata(ASCII)';whereeachattributedescribesafracturetypeandquality.Createtadpolestoshowdip/azimuthdata.UseStereonettovisualizethefracturedata.■15330303006027090120225210■165ISOStep2:DataAnalysisCreatenewpointattributesusingCalculatorforrotationofdiprelativetostratigraphicsurfaceAssignfracturesetsusingselectiontoolsinStereonetGenerateFractureIntensitylogs口KMH1ITST1Step3:AIodeliDgFracfareDetTirorkproperdesUpscaleIntensitylogsandmodelIntensitypropertiesperfracturesetCreatefracturedriverproperties;canbeusedassecondarypropertiesinco-krigingoftheIntensitymodelStochasticgenerationbysetsusingIntensitypropertyasinputDeterministicgenerationoffracturesusingfaultpatchesfromant-tracking,faultsurfaces,pointsorpolygonsGeneratefractureattributes(apertureandpermeability)1.Upscalefracturenetworkproperties(useStatisticalorFlowbasedmethod)2.TheupscalingshouldbedoneontoaSimulationgrid(withlesscellsthantheGeogrid)ThiswillcreatepropertyoutputswhichcanbeusedinaSimulationrun民Scaleupfracturenetworkproperties[XScRunGrid:Discretefracturenetwork:(3FracGrid(Depth)$InitialFracturenetwork(w/Sets]憑FractureporosityEditexistingpropertiesUpscaledproperty:CreatenewpropertiesFracturePropertyprefix:Upscaling0UpscaleporositvFractureporosityFracturesigma0UpscalesigmafactorFractureKi0Upscalepermeability@OdamethodFractureKjFlowbasedFractureKkBoundaryconditions:0FulltensorFracture_KijFractureKikFractureKjkApplyOKKCancelStep6:Simuladou1.SetupaSimulationrun.2.UseMatrixproperties(standardproperties)andfractureproperties(fromupscalingprocess)inDualporositysimulationConsistencybetweenmatrixandfracturecellsindualporosity/permeabilitymodelsECLIPSE&FrontSimrequirethatcorrespondingmatrixandfracturecellsindualporosityordualpermeabilitymodelsarebotheitheractiveorinactive.Whenyouupscalepropertiesfromadiscretefracturenetwork(DFN)somefracturecellsarelikelytohaveveryloworzeroporosity,resultingininactivefracturecells,evenifthecorrespondingmatrixcellsareactive.Thiswillresultinwarningorerrormessagesfromthesimulator.Toremedythis,youcanusethe3DpropertycalculatortocreateanACTNUMproperty,forexample:ACTNUM=IF(PorosityFracture<0.01ORPorosityMatrix<0.01,0,1)Youcanvarytheporositythresholdusedasrequired.Assignthispropertytothe“Boolean”propertytemplate,includeitontheGridtabofthe'Definesimulationcase'process,andassignittotheACTNUMkeyword.更多Petrel资料及实战操作视频,请访问博客:HYPERLINK"http://iwith.me"http://iwith.me